Van Hulzen Asset Management LLC Has $12.33 Million Stake in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:META)

Van Hulzen Asset Management LLC lowered its holdings in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:METAFree Report) by 35.7% during the second qu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The institutional investor owned 24,460 shares of the social networking company’s stock after selling 13,555 shares during the period. Van Hulzen Asset Management LLC’s holdings in Meta Platforms were worth $12,333,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Meta Platforms Trading Down 0.2 %

META stock opened at $524.62 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 2.83, a current ratio of 2.83 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.12. Meta Platforms, Inc. has a twelve month low of $279.40 and a twelve month high of $544.23. The business has a fifty day moving average of $505.13 and a 200-day moving average of $495.37. The company has a market cap of $1.33 trillion, a P/E ratio of 30.13, a PEG ratio of 1.26 and a beta of 1.21.

Meta Platforms (NASDAQ:METAG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, July 31st. The social networking company reported $5.16 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.70 by $0.46. The firm had revenue of $39.07 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$38.26 billion. Meta Platforms had a return on equity of 34.16% and a net margin of 34.34%. The company’s revenue was up 22.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$3.23 earnings per share. As a group, equities research analysts expect that Meta Platforms, Inc. will post 21.36 EPS for the current year.

Meta Platforms Profile

(Free Report)

Meta Platforms, Inc engages in the development of products that enable people to connect and share with friends and family through mobile devices, personal computers, virtual reality headsets, and wearables worldwide. It operates in two segments, Family of Apps and Reality Labs. The Family of Apps segment offers Facebook, which enables people to share, discuss, discover, and connect with interests; Instagram, a community for sharing photos, videos, and private messages, as well as feed, stories, reels, video, live, and shops; Messenger, a messaging application for people to connect with friends, family, communities, and businesses across platforms and devices through text, audio, and video calls; and WhatsApp, a messaging application that is used by people and businesses to communicate and transact privately.
